RETREAT SEASON A PLACE FOR DISCIPLESHIP By Paul Biles - Retreat Director E phesians 4:12-13 says, “to prepare God’s people for works of service, so that the body of Christ may be built up until we all reach unity in the faith and in the knowledge of the Son of God and become mature, attaining to the whole measure of the fullness of Christ.” Those verses de?ne discipleship and discipleship is the main focus of all the guests who come to Camp Tejas. Camp Tejas provides an opportunity to be removed from daily life and to focus on Him. This past year, more than 7,000 retreat guests have come through our gates to be refreshed in their zeal for Christ and then take it home and share with others. Ladies groups come and women have the opportunity to share and grow togeth- er without the daily distractions of family and work. Men have “Man Camp” where they bond by the camp ?re and learn to lead their families by Christ’s example. Children enjoy the recreational activities and are given the opportunity to hear about Christ’s love and His desire for them to commit their lives to Christ. These are a few examples of various types of retreat groups that come to Camp Tejas and how they are being discipled in an environment created to focus on God. Consider bringing your group out to Camp Tejas for a time to learn about Christ, grow spiritually, and build relationships. The retreat season is from mid-August to mid-May. For most of this time, the camp is open to Christian organizations, churches, and individuals as a place to get away from their everyday schedule and strengthen their walk with God. RETREAT SERVICES The following are the major services of Camp Tejas that are provided for each retreat group and managed by our staff. Some of these services and/or activities are optional. All of these services are provided at no extra charge. • Full use of all assigned conference facilities and equipment (various sizes – seat 20-400) • Every group is guaranteed at least one conference room • Conference rooms are assigned according to the size and needs of each group • Use of all assigned sleeping facilities • Complete dining and food service • Linens and towels are provided in all private rooms • Use of all recreational rooms, courts and equipment with other groups • Challenge course and climbing wall • Large pool complex with lazy river and 100’ slide • Hayrides and camp?res Plus much more 32 881264 Camp Tejas Mag.indd 32 12/8/2006 2:32:36 PM
